Global Smart Home Water Sensors and Controllers Market to Reach US$914.1 Million by 2030
The global market for Smart Home Water Sensors and Controllers estimated at US$681.8 Million in the year 2024, is expected to reach US$914.1 Million by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 5.0% over the analysis period 2024-2030. Water Sensor, one of the segments analyzed in the report, is expected to record a 5.4% CAGR and reach US$507.2 Million by the end of the analysis period. Growth in the Water Controller segment is estimated at 4.5% CAGR over the analysis period.
The U.S. Market is Estimated at US$187.5 Million While China is Forecast to Grow at 4.9% CAGR
The Smart Home Water Sensors and Controllers market in the U.S. is estimated at US$187.5 Million in the year 2024. China, the world`s second largest economy, is forecast to reach a projected market size of US$145.2 Million by the year 2030 trailing a CAGR of 4.9% over the analysis period 2024-2030. Among the other noteworthy geographic markets are Japan and Canada, each forecast to grow at a CAGR of 4.7% and 4.3% respectively over the analysis period. Within Europe, Germany is forecast to grow at approximately 4.9% CAGR.

How Are Smart Water Sensors and Controllers Enhancing Water Management?
Smart home water sensors and controllers are revolutionizing water management by providing real-time monitoring, leak detection, and automated control of water usage. These devices help homeowners detect leaks early, preventing water damage and reducing repair costs. Smart water controllers enable users to automate irrigation systems and optimize water usage based on weather conditions and soil moisture levels, contributing to water conservation efforts. With increasing concerns about water scarcity and rising utility bills, smart water sensors and controllers are becoming essential components of modern smart homes, offering convenience, efficiency, and sustainability.
What Technological Innovations Are Driving the Adoption of Smart Water Sensors?
Technological advancements in IoT, AI, and sensor technologies are driving the adoption of smart water sensors and controllers. IoT-enabled devices provide seamless connectivity and integration with smart home ecosystems, allowing users to control and monitor water systems remotely. AI-powered analytics enable predictive maintenance by analyzing usage patterns and identifying potential leaks before they occur. Developments in wireless communication technologies, such as Zigbee and Z-Wave, facilitate easy installation and compatibility with other smart home devices. These innovations are making smart water sensors and controllers more reliable, user-friendly, and cost-effective, driving market growth.
Which Segments Are Leading the Smart Home Water Sensor Market?
Product types include leak detectors, water flow sensors, and water quality sensors, with leak detectors holding the largest market share due to their critical role in preventing water damage. Applications range from residential to commercial, with residential applications leading due to the growing adoption of smart home technologies. Distribution channels include online and offline, with online channels gaining prominence due to convenience and product variety. North America and Europe are the largest markets, driven by high awareness and smart home penetration, while Asia-Pacific is expected to grow rapidly due to increasing urbanization and smart city initiatives.
